SQ really comes down to features and nearly all you above offering advice obviously have NO IDEA what SQ is. If you are truly interested in SQ then not only do you need EQ, but independent L/R eq. Guess what Kenwood deck offers that?? Oh that's right NONE. Get an 800prs if your concern is truly SQ and spend all the rest of your time thinking about how to improve your install instead of comparing equipment.
